This repository has been archived on 2024-07-18. You can view files and clone it, but cannot push or open issues or pull requests.
lwb5/scripts/game/beta5/msgformat/en/endprotection.inc

74 lines
1.5 KiB
PHP

<?php
class msgformat_endprotection {
public function __construct($game) {
$this->game = $game;
$this->players = $game->getLib('beta5/player');
}
public function getSender() {
return 'Peacekeeper Headquarters';
}
public function getSLink() {
return '';
}
public function getRecipient() {
$name = $this->players->call('getName', $this->player);
return utf8entities($name);
}
public function getRLink() {
return '';
}
public function getSubject() {
return 'You are no longer under our protection';
}
public function getReplyLink() {
return '';
}
public function getContents() {
ob_start();
switch ($this->data['end_type']) {
case 'EXP':
?>
The period of 20 days during which we were meant to protect you has expired.<br/>
We are confident that you are now strong enough to survive, and wish you the best of luck.<br/>
<br/>
Kind regards,<br/>
Peacekeeper Commander Dapkor
<?
break;
case 'BRK':
?>
You have decided that you no longer require our services.<br/>
We wish you the best of luck in your future endeavours, and remain at your disposal
should you need our help again.<br/>
<br/>
Kind regards,<br/>
Peacekeeper Commander Multair
<?
break;
case 'ACT':
?>
You have sent a ship outside your system, therefore revoking our agreement.<br/>
We wish you the best of luck in your future endeavours, and remain at your disposal
should you need our services again.<br/>
<br/>
Kind regards,<br/>
Peacekeeper Commander Hestaks
<?
break;
}
$str = ob_get_contents();
ob_end_clean();
return $str;
}
}
?>